The Lower Galilee region of Israel is just a one hour drive from the main cities including Tel Aviv, yet is worlds away. The least hilly region of Galilee, the Lower Galilee stretches from the Jezreel Valley (Valley of the Armageddon in Christianity) on the eastern slopes of Mount Carmel across to the Sea of Galilee. It includes Mount Tabor, BET SHEARIM, Megiddo, TZIPPORI and Mount Gilboa, the city of Nazareth, and amazing numbers of outdoor and leisure pursuits.
